top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

      区块链钱包开发指南

      • 2024-01-04 16:18:53
        <abbr draggable="uf0nqo9"></abbr><strong draggable="zg4f2lx"></strong><center draggable="qg_wvcc"></center><center lang="nzs3t6i"></center><address date-time="u10b6sc"></address><ins dir="_485olt"></ins><abbr date-time="z50rq53"></abbr><center dir="6cc9tlk"></center><ol date-time="ti9pcju"></ol><font date-time="qlc2jo3"></font><strong dropzone="51803fz"></strong><del id="vl754sl"></del><acronym lang="ql6jznb"></acronym><map lang="swsvvhd"></map><big draggable="hz27ywd"></big><strong date-time="p0u40id"></strong><acronym date-time="ne8wx8y"></acronym><strong dropzone="usaho_l"></strong><dfn draggable="ld9u16i"></dfn><dfn lang="j0no5kb"></dfn><time draggable="27rdgac"></time><time id="ejy18l6"></time><font date-time="zzzukm5"></font><address dir="7d4jkxa"></address><strong dropzone="3az4r9v"></strong><legend dir="axklaz1"></legend><u dir="w4mtund"></u><tt dropzone="0zownlh"></tt><ins dropzone="h8l901u"></ins><abbr dir="39s5gf5"></abbr>

        什么是区块链钱包开发?

        区块链钱包开发是指为用户提供安全存储数字资产、管理交易记录、进行加密货币交易的应用程序的开发过程。区块链钱包不仅是数字资产存储的地方,还提供了对用户的密钥管理、交易验证和安全性保障等功能。

        区块链钱包开发的流程是怎样的?

        区块链钱包开发的流程通常包括需求分析、架构设计、开发实现、测试和部署等环节。首先,需求分析阶段需要明确用户需求和功能要求。然后,在架构设计阶段,需要确定钱包的体系结构,包括前端和后端的开发技术选择和数据存储方式。接下来,开发团队根据设计文档进行具体的开发实现工作。在完成开发后,需要对钱包进行充分的测试,确保其稳定性和安全性。最后,将钱包部署到适当的服务器或区块链网络上供用户使用。

        区块链钱包开发的技术栈都有哪些?

        区块链钱包开发通常使用的技术栈包括前端开发(如HTML、CSS、JavaScript)、后端开发(如Node.js、Go、Python)、数据存储(如MySQL、MongoDB)、区块链技术(如以太坊、比特币)等。前端开发负责用户界面的设计和交互逻辑的实现,后端开发负责处理业务逻辑和与区块链网络的交互,数据存储用于保存用户信息和交易记录,区块链技术用于实现加密货币的交易和验证机制。

        区块链钱包开发需要考虑的安全问题有哪些?

        区块链钱包开发涉及的安全问题非常重要。其中一些常见的安全问题包括:

        1. 私钥管理:钱包需要安全地保存用户的私钥,防止被他人窃取。通常使用密码学算法和安全存储来保护私钥。
        2. 防止篡改和伪造:钱包交易记录在区块链上是公开的,因此需要确保交易数据的完整性,防止被篡改或伪造。
        3. 防止恶意攻击:钱包需要考虑各种恶意攻击,如钓鱼攻击、网络攻击等,采取相应的安全措施来保护用户资产的安全。
        4. 用户身份验证:区块链钱包需要使用安全的身份验证机制,确保只有合法的用户才能访问和操作钱包。

        区块链钱包开发的难点在哪里?

        区块链钱包开发面临一些挑战和难点。其中一些主要的难点包括:

        1. 安全性要求高:区块链钱包涉及到用户的数字资产和交易,所以安全性要求非常高。开发过程中需要考虑各种恶意攻击和安全漏洞。
        2. 多平台适配:区块链钱包需要适配多种操作系统和设备,包括PC、手机、平板等,需开发相应的客户端和移动应用程序。
        3. 用户体验:钱包的用户体验非常重要,在保证安全性的前提下,需要提供简洁友好、易于使用的界面和交互方式。
        4. 与区块链网络的交互:区块链钱包需要与区块链网络进行实时的通信和交互,对区块链技术的理解和应用都是必要的。

        区块链钱包开发的未来发展趋势如何?

        随着区块链技术的不断发展,区块链钱包开发也在不断演进。未来的发展趋势包括:

        1. 多链支持:区块链钱包将支持更多的加密货币和区块链网络,让用户可以方便地管理多种数字资产。
        2. 去中心化身份验证:采用去中心化的身份验证方式,用户更加方便、快捷地验证自己的身份。
        3. 智能合约支持:支持智能合约的钱包将赋予用户更多的功能,如参与去中心化的金融交易、代币发行等。
        4. 跨链交易:钱包将支持跨链交易,实现不同区块链网络之间的资产转移和交易。

        问题七:如何选择合适的区块链钱包开发团队?

        选择合适的区块链钱包开发团队是非常重要的,以下几点可以作为参考:

        1. 经验与技术:开发团队应具备丰富的区块链开发经验和专业的技术能力,懂得如何处理复杂的安全和技术问题。
        2. 安全性保障:团队应有严格的安全保障措施,确保用户资产的安全。
        3. 良好的口碑:选择有良好口碑的开发团队,可以通过查询以往客户的评价和项目案例来评估开发团队的能力。
        4. 定制开发能力:针对特定需求开发个性化功能的能力,确保钱包满足用户的需求和期望。
        总结:区块链钱包开发是一个复杂而重要的过程,需要综合考虑安全性、用户体验和技术需求等方面的问题。通过选择合适的开发团队和技术栈,以及关注未来的发展趋势,可以为用户提供安全、稳定且具有创新功能的区块链钱包。
        • Tags
        • 区块链钱包开发,钱包开发指南,区块链钱包,区块